“How do I activate the Furious Feline?” I asked Tootsie.
She hovered closer to my face and put both hands together like she was praying. “Close your eyes and place your hands like this.”
I did.
“Now breathe slowly and concentrate. You should feel your mana pool.”
It was like swirls of cool water running up my body. I felt at peace. A calmness I hadn’t felt in ages. I felt like I could write poetry, or sing a song. Then Tootsie slapped me right in the face. My eyes snapped open. The tufts of hair all over my body stood on end. Claws pierced out from the tips of my fingers and toes.
Dexterity +3
In a flash Tootsie darted off. I launched after her. I bounded on all fours. Sprays of water splashed up out of the tall grass and soaked the sides of my ribs. Tootsie was just ahead of me. She looked back and zipped between two trees. I leaped and bounded off the trunk of a tree. I glided between the two tree arms and legs outstretched, spun in the air, and landed again on all fours in a run. The forest began to thin. A clearing appeared ahead. I ducked into the tall dry grass.
Tootsie glanced back again. She stopped fleeing. “Pig Face?” She called. I hunched down lower glaring between the tall blades of grass. “I was just kidding.” She said, wringing her hands. She began to glide back over toward me, her little wings fluttering rapidly. She was looking all around at the trees near the edge of the clearing. My muscles tightened and my claws dug into the earth. I waited. Just a little closer. Then I pounced. She let out a squeal and for once truly sounded like a girl. Both paws caught her and pinned her down in the grass. I grinned down at her.
“Pig Face huh?” I growled.
“I I I think you have a really nice face.” She stammered. “The tusks really accentuate your flat nose and yellow eyes.”

It was insulting and an unexpected attempt at a compliment. I laughed. Then I let her up. She fluttered up from the ground. “I think I like you Tootsie.”
Voices carried over from the trees. Tootsie dropped down in the grass with me. We watched as an orc and a lizard man walked out of the tree line opposite where we were. The lizard man was carrying a crossbow and a short sword. His back was hunched over and he wore a brown kilt with a dagger near his ankle. The orc was two feet taller than the lizard. She carried a handgun in one hand and was pointing in our direction. Her tusks were more petite than mine and her waist was thinner but her shoulders were every bit as broad. Like she had been chopping wood all her life. Her tufts of hair were braided on both sides of her head dropping over her back. She appeared tough and athletic. I don’t know if it is programmed into the game but I found her rather attractive.
I stood tentatively with my hands up. Both turned and leveled their weapons at me and I cringed.
“What are you doing?” Tootsie asked. “You don’t know them.”
The orc and the lizard made their way through the tall grass and spread out to either side of me and Tootsie.
“Got us a first timer here Aiden.” The orc said.
“Should we shoot him and take his gold?” Aiden hissed. His forked tongue flicked out and touched his nostrils. He held the crossbow up at me. What was I doing? Just turning myself over for an easy kill?
“I like the claws.” She pointed her gun up at my fingers in a gesture. “I dare you to use them.” She winked at me. I stood still and watched as her friend walked around my other side. “How much coin you got left?”
“I spent it all on this loincloth,” I answered.
Advertisement
The lizard lurched in at me. I saw him from the side of my eye. I reached out and wrapped my claw around his throat, lifting him off the ground without taking my eyes off the orc. The sudden stop flung his weapons from his hands and he grabbed my wrist as he dangled kicking his feet. “I’ll kill him.”
She spat on the ground and kept her gun pointed at me. “Kill em. Be more coin for me.”
I felt my claws digging into his throat. Warm blood drooled out. I could see his health bar floating above his head. 133 HP. “Tarra?” He pleaded. I turned just enough to place him between her gun and me.
“I don’t want to kill him or you.” I said. “I just want to get out of the swamp. Find some place to rest.”
“We can give you rest.” She answered. “Just put him down and I will sing you a lullaby and lay you down.”
“Don’t trust her.” Tootsie whispered.
“I know what she means, Tootsie. I’m not stupid.”
Tarra stepped to the side but I moved him so that he remained between us. His tail whipped around.
Furious Feline effects diminishing in 30,29,28…
“What is this Tootsie?”
Tootsie buzzed over near my head at the same time the Tarra stepped around and fired. I froze. I had turned my head to look over at Tootsie just as she was blasted through. Blood sprayed out of the hummingbird and she gasped. Another shot whipped by my head. I saw Tootsie fall into the grass. She was dead. Tarra was charging in now. I tightened my grip on Aiden and his eyes bulged. A breath timer began to tick above his head. I lifted him higher, squeezing with all the strength in my forearm. She raised her pistol to point it at my head and quick as a cat can stick to a ceiling I brought the lizard down on her head. I pummeled her down to the ground over and over. She dropped the gun. I kept pile driving a limp lizard into her with one hand and clawing at her with the other.
Furious Feline effects diminishing in 3,2,1
I lost my grip on Aiden and he flopped away dead in the grass. I kept hitting Tarra with both fists until her hit bar read zero then collapsed at her side. I looked at my hands. They were covered in blood. Oh no. I killed someone. Two people. I felt sick. I imagined them down in the pit. I could feel the fire in my memory. I puked in the tall grass.
Kill Level 3 Lataa: 1500 exp
Kill Level 3 orc: 1500 exp
Level up
Exp: 4475
New Soul Points!: 6
There was too much too fast. I couldn’t make head or tails of it all. I needed to get away somewhere. I needed to process this all. Survival had become the name of the game. I would survive at all costs. That was too close. I was exhausted, hungry and honestly terrified. Who pays for an experience like this? I looked at the bodies laying in the grass. My stomach lurched.
I felt as if something were lurking nearby. Something in the trees was watching me. I ducked down lower in the grass and looked around me. I could hear the air whistling in my nose and tried to slow my breath but my heart rate made it impossible.
